Can Spicy Food Cause Sensitivity In Tongue During Pregnancy?
hello
im 7.5 months pregnant and the last couple of days the sides of my tonugue have been sensitive to salty foods with a burning/raw/blistered sensation. I just noticed ridges along the sides of my tongue. could spicy food cause this?
Hi, thanks for writing.. It is a common problem to have vitamin deficiency especially during late pregnancy.. Blisters in the tongue is due to vitamin deficiency.. You can take vitamin supplements rich in vit B12 along with local application of lignocaine gel along the side of the tongue.. it will resolve in a weeks time.. Curd and green leafy vegetables should be included in the diet.. Hope I have answered your query.. Good day..
